Florida Appeals Court reinstates congressional map approved by Gov. DeSantis
2022-05-21
[HOTAIR] House Democrats in the midst of dealing with the "chaos" created by new congressional maps created by a special master in New York have more reason to be unhappy today. In Florida, Democrats held a noisy but ultimately pointless protest last month against the adoption of GOP-favorable maps drawn up by Gov. DeSantis’ office. It seemed Democrats had finally caught a break earlier this month when a judge who reviewed those maps declared the changes in the norther part of the state to be unconstitutional.

Circuit Judge Layne Smith said, "I am finding the enacted map is unconstitutional because it diminishes African Americans’ ability to elect candidates of their choice."

He ordered the state to adopt a map that maintains an east-to-west version of Jacksonville’s 5th Congressional District, stretching from Duval to Gadsden counties.

Specifically, the judge wanted to preserve the 5th district which is currently held by Rep. Al Lawson. But today that decision was reversed on appeal, meaning the state will now be returning to the maps approved by Gov. DeSantis.
